What is Employment Verification
The Employment Verification Form is a document used by applicants and employers to verify employment and income information for the IRC § 42 Low Income Housing Tax Credit Program.

What is the Employment Verification Form?
The Employment Verification Form serves to confirm an applicant's or tenant's employment status and income. This essential document requires key information, including the applicant's Social Security Number (SSN), employer contact details, and current employment status. It plays a significant role in determining eligibility for housing programs, particularly under the Low Income Housing Tax Credit.
The form helps ensure that the verification process is streamlined, allowing housing authorities and employers to communicate effectively regarding the tenant's employment income verification.

Who Needs the Employment Verification Form?
The primary users of the Employment Verification Form include applicants, tenants, and their employers. It is often required during application processes for housing programs, where proof of employment is necessary to assess eligibility.
Demographics eligible to use this form align with the criteria set forth in IRC § 42. This includes individuals and families residing in low-income housing who need to provide adequate tenant verification.

Field-by-Field Instructions for the Employment Verification Form
A detailed breakdown of each field in the Employment Verification Form includes:
-
Name and address of the applicant/tenant.
-
Social Security Number (SSN) and employment status.
-
Employer's contact information, including phone number and address.
-
Details regarding wages, pay frequency, and job title.
-
Signature lines for both the applicant/tenant and the employer.
Accurate completion of each section is vital, and users should prepare the necessary documents ahead of time to ensure all required signatures are collected.

Who needs to fill out the Employment Verification Form?
Both the applicant/tenant and the employer are required to complete the Employment Verification Form to verify employment and income information for housing assistance.
What information is required on the form?
The form requires the applicant's Social Security Number, employer contact information, employment status, wages, and pay frequency to assess eligibility for the Low Income Housing Tax Credit Program.
